Ronaldo: I'm not happy at Manchester United

Cristiano Ronaldo, the player of the Portuguese national team and the English club "Manchester United", said that he was not happy with his career at Manchester United.

Axar.az reports that the footballer shared this on his Instagram account.

"Although I scored 47 goals in all competitions, it was not easy for us this year. I won the Italian Cup and the Italian Super Cup at Juventus. I was the top scorer in Serie A. I was the top scorer in Europe for Portugal. All these successes have always made me happy. "Returning to Trafford will always be one of the highlights of my career. But I'm not happy with what we've done at United. None of us are happy, that's for sure. We know we have to work harder, play better and give more than we have now." , - Ronaldo noted.
